Emile Smith Rowe Set to Break Fulham's Transfer Record

Arsenal's burgeoning talent, Emile Smith Rowe, is on the cusp of a monumental transfer to Fulham. The proposed fee of up to £35 million is poised to surpass Fulham's previous record transfer, the £27 million acquisition of Jean Michaël Seri in 2018. This development comes at a pivotal time for Smith Rowe, who at just 23, has already shown flashes of brilliance amidst a challenging football career.

The Move: Discussions and Details

Despite interest from Crystal Palace, it appears that Fulham is the leading contender for Smith Rowe's signature. Talks between the clubs have been ongoing, and the completion of this transfer would not only set a new financial benchmark for Fulham but also signal a significant focus on shoring up their attacking options. Smith Rowe's potential move comes in the wake of his exclusion from Arsenal's pre-season friendly against Bournemouth in the United States.

Manager Mikel Arteta hinted that this was due to 'matters occurring behind the scenes,' implying that the transfer negotiations were at an advanced stage. The absence of Smith Rowe from pre-season preparations underscores Arsenal's willingness to sanction his departure, likely motivated by the hefty transfer fee on offer from Fulham.

Smith Rowe's Journey: From Arsenal Prodigy to Fulham Hopeful

Smith Rowe's journey with Arsenal began in 2019, and since then, he has made 115 appearances, scoring 18 goals. Despite his evident talent, his progress has been hampered by injuries, limiting his impact on the pitch. Since August 2022, Smith Rowe has managed only three Premier League starts, a stat that underscores the challenges he has faced in securing regular playing time.

The move to Fulham could offer Smith Rowe the much-needed fresh start to reignite his career. Comparing Records: Significant Transfer Fee

The £35 million fee being discussed for Smith Rowe would establish a new milestone for Fulham, eclipsing their previous record set when they signed Jean Michaël Seri from OGC Nice for £27 million. Despite Seri's underwhelming spell at Craven Cottage, Fulham fans would hope that Smith Rowe's arrival heralds a more successful era. The significant investment reflects Fulham’s determination to build a competitive squad capable of challenging in the Premier League.

The Bigger Picture for Arsenal

As Arsenal prepares for the new season, Smith Rowe's departure could facilitate their own transfer dealings. The infusion of funds from the sale is poised to bolster their ability to acquire new talents. Arsenal is reportedly on the verge of announcing the signing of Riccardo Calafiori from Bologna for an initial £33.6 million. This acquisition reflects the club's strategy to reinforce their squad depth and quality, addressing key areas ahead of a demanding season.

With Smith Rowe's transfer fee potentially funding further signings, Arsenal's transfer strategy seems to be taking shape.
